Attract, hire, develop, inspire, and retain top talent. Set and reinforce clear and concise performance expectations, results goals, and accountability with all associates. Act as manager on duty when scheduled to address customer experience, vendor relationships, or maintenance issues as delegated by the store manager. Partner with the sales leadership team to support action plans that improve results and ensure effective execution of operational activities. Implement and sustain floorset direction to optimize the business and bring the product story to life. Perform opening and closing routines including bank deposits, shipment receipt, and dissemination of company directives. Set the direction and goals for the day/shift when associates arrive for work. Provide individual and team performance feedback and recommendations to managers. Meet payroll targets by ensuring appropriate sales floor coverage and maintaining a selling focus. Lead exceptional in-store customer experiences through selling behaviors rooted in company values and product knowledge. Create genuine connections with customers through uncovering needs, sharing product information, demos, and personalized recommendations. Train, coach, reward, and motivate associates to improve selling and the customer experience. Reinforce selling expectations, performance, results, and accountability with all associates. Maintain a safe, clean, and engaging store environment by adhering to safety standards. Maintain our values, policies, and procedures. Qualifications
Proven experience delivering sales, customer experience, and operational results in a fast-paced environment. Prior experience in a manager role, preferably in a retail setting. Thrives in a customer-first environment and can foster a customer-focused selling culture. Effective communication skills, open to feedback, and adaptable. Ability to provide in-the-moment coaching to associates. Ability to de-escalate store and customer situations effectively. Must be available to work peak days and times, including evenings, weekends, and holidays. Education
